Revista Brasileira De Ciencias Do Esporte citation examples
The same three sources formatted in Revista Brasileira De Ciencias Do Esporte — an author–date style: in-text citations name the author and year, and the reference list is alphabetized by author:
- Journal article
- Rivera M, Chen D. The mapping of meaning: A study of citation practice. Journal of Scholarly Communication 2021;12:145–62. https://doi.org/10.1000/jsc.2021.145.
- Book
- Okafor A. The craft of research writing. 2nd ed. Cambridge: University Press; 2019.
- Website
- Larsen S. How peer review works. Open Science Digest 2023. https://www.example.org/peer-review (accessed January 10, 2024).
- In-text citation (for the journal article)
- (Rivera and Chen, 2021)
About Revista Brasileira De Ciencias Do Esporte
Citation style for Revista Brasileira De Ciencias Do Esporte. From the Citation Style Language repository.
When to use Revista Brasileira De Ciencias Do Esporte: When submitting to or citing in publications that use the Revista Brasileira De Ciencias Do Esporte style. Common in: Brazil.
Formatting rules: Revista Brasileira De Ciencias Do Esporte follows the formatting of Elsevier Vancouver Author Date, the parent style it is based on.
